Eligibility Criteria

Inclusion

  • Aged over 18 years with low clearance pre-dialysis and referred to the Low Clearance Clinic with estimated Glomerular Filtration Rate (eGFR) less than 20 ml/min/1.73m and / or commenced on haemodialysis
  • Able to give informed consent

Exclusion

  • Significant resting tremor of any aetiology or severe Parkinson's Disease
  • Immobile
  • Arteriovenous fistulas in both arms
  • Any scheduled inpatient treatment or day case treatment in next 7 days.
